Understanding Access Levels: Your Ultimate Guide
Hey guys! Ever wondered what access levels are all about? Don't worry, we've all been there! It might sound a bit techy, but trust me, understanding access levels and their meaning is super important in today's digital world. Whether you're navigating the internet, using software, or working in an office, you're constantly interacting with systems that use access levels to keep things organized and secure. So, let's dive in and demystify this concept together! We'll explore what they are, why they matter, and how they work in different contexts. Get ready to level up your knowledge – pun absolutely intended! This article will be your go-to guide for everything related to understanding access levels and their meanings, covering everything from the basic concepts to real-world examples. By the end, you'll have a solid grasp of how these levels function and why they're so crucial in managing information and resources.
So, what exactly is an access level? In simple terms, an access level determines who has permission to do what. It's like a set of rules that dictates which users or entities can view, modify, or delete specific data or resources. Think of it like a security clearance – not everyone gets to see everything! These levels are designed to control and protect sensitive information, ensuring that only authorized individuals have access. Access levels are used across various platforms, from your favorite social media apps to the most complex corporate networks. They play a vital role in data security, system administration, and user experience. Without them, chaos would reign! Imagine a world where anyone could access and change your bank account information or view your private emails. Yikes! That's why access levels are so fundamental. They provide a structured framework for managing permissions and maintaining the integrity of data and systems. We’ll be discussing a wide range of topics, including the basics, different types of access levels, how they are implemented, and their significance in various scenarios. Let’s get started and make sure you understand everything about the access level meaning!
Decoding the Basics: What Are Access Levels?
Alright, let's break down the fundamentals. At their core, access levels are a method of controlling who gets to see or interact with certain information or resources. This control is achieved by assigning different permissions to different users or groups. These permissions can range from read-only access (being able to view information) to full administrative control (being able to modify, delete, and manage everything). The specific permissions granted at each level depend on the system and the roles of the users involved. Think about it like a library. Some people (like librarians) have full access to manage the books, while others (like patrons) can only borrow and return them. That’s a simplified version of access levels in action. It's all about making sure the right people have the right level of access to get their jobs done without putting data at risk. This system ensures that only authorized individuals can view, modify, or delete specific data or resources. This is essential for maintaining data integrity, preventing unauthorized access, and ensuring the smooth operation of systems.
Now, let's talk about the key components of an access control system. First, you have subjects, which are the users, processes, or entities that are requesting access. Next, you have objects, which are the resources being accessed, like files, databases, or network connections. Finally, you have permissions, which are the rules that define what a subject can do with an object. These permissions are often categorized into different levels. For instance, a user might have read access (can view the file), write access (can modify the file), or execute access (can run the file). Understanding these components is critical to grasping how access levels work. When a subject attempts to access an object, the system checks the subject's permissions against the object's access control list (ACL) or other access control mechanisms. If the subject has the necessary permissions, access is granted; otherwise, it is denied. This process forms the foundation of access control and ensures data security.
These levels are often structured hierarchically, with different roles and responsibilities assigned to each level. For example, a system administrator usually has the highest level of access, allowing them to manage the entire system. Regular users, on the other hand, might have more limited access, such as only being able to access their own files or data. This structure ensures that only authorized individuals can view, modify, or delete specific data or resources. This is particularly important in environments dealing with sensitive information, such as financial institutions or healthcare providers. So, the access level meaning, in simple terms, is all about defining and enforcing who can do what within a system. This framework forms the backbone of data security and operational efficiency. In the next sections, we'll delve deeper into the different types of access levels and how they are implemented in various systems.
Types of Access Levels: A Closer Look
Alright, let's get into the nitty-gritty. Access levels come in various flavors, each designed for specific purposes and security needs. Understanding these different types is key to appreciating the flexibility and power of access control systems. One of the most common is the role-based access control (RBAC). In this system, users are assigned roles, and each role has a set of permissions. This makes it easier to manage permissions because you don't have to assign them individually to each user. Instead, you just assign roles, and the permissions are automatically applied. Think about a company: employees are assigned roles such as manager, employee, or intern. Managers have the authority to manage the team. Employees have the access level to see their own work and intern would not be able to get access to anything. RBAC is widely used because it simplifies administration and ensures consistency in access control. This method is incredibly useful in large organizations where there are many users and a need for streamlined access management. This model is very popular because it reduces the administrative overhead. Another common type is the attribute-based access control (ABAC). ABAC is more flexible than RBAC. It allows access decisions to be based on multiple attributes, such as user attributes (like job title or department), resource attributes (like the sensitivity of a file), and environmental attributes (like the time of day or location). ABAC offers more granular control and is better suited for complex scenarios where access decisions need to be highly customized. It is a more dynamic approach that allows for intricate access control policies. It is often preferred in complex environments where the need for detailed and customized access control is high.
Another type you might encounter is mandatory access control (MAC). MAC is often used in high-security environments, such as government agencies and military organizations. In MAC, access is controlled by security labels or clearances assigned to both users and resources. The system enforces strict rules about who can access what, based on these labels. This is a very rigid but highly secure approach, where users cannot grant access to others or modify their own permissions. MAC systems are designed to ensure the highest level of data protection. This makes it challenging to manage, but it also creates the highest level of security. Discretionary access control (DAC) is another access control mechanism, which provides a more flexible approach. DAC enables resource owners or administrators to set permissions and determine who can access their data. Unlike MAC, DAC provides more control to the data owner. It’s also important to note that access levels can be combined or tailored to meet specific needs. Different types of access levels provide flexibility and control in a variety of environments. The choice of which type to use often depends on the specific security requirements and operational needs of the organization or system. Now, let’s dig into how these access levels are actually implemented.
Implementation of Access Levels: How It Works
So, how are these access levels actually put into practice? Implementing them involves several key steps and tools. The process typically starts with defining the roles and responsibilities within a system or organization. This involves identifying the different user groups and the tasks they need to perform. Based on these roles, the appropriate access levels are determined. For instance, a system administrator would need full access to manage the system, while a regular user would only need access to their own files and data. Once the roles and access levels are defined, you need to choose an access control model – whether it's RBAC, ABAC, MAC, or DAC. Your choice depends on the specific needs of your environment. Then, the system is configured to reflect these choices. This includes creating user accounts, assigning roles, and setting permissions for each resource. The process of implementation also involves choosing the right technologies and tools. This might include using access control lists (ACLs) to manage file permissions, implementing authentication systems (like passwords or multi-factor authentication) to verify user identities, and using authorization mechanisms to enforce access control rules.
Access levels can be implemented through various means, including operating systems, software applications, and network devices. Operating systems, such as Windows or Linux, provide built-in access control mechanisms. You can manage file permissions, user accounts, and group memberships. For software applications, the implementation depends on the nature of the application. Some applications may have their own built-in access control features, while others rely on the operating system's security features. Network devices, such as routers and firewalls, use access control lists to filter network traffic and control access to network resources. Regular audits and reviews are also an essential part of the implementation process. Regularly auditing access logs and reviewing the assigned access levels help you identify and address any security vulnerabilities. Implementing access levels correctly requires careful planning, configuration, and ongoing maintenance. This is because security threats and user needs can change. By following these steps and utilizing the right tools, you can ensure that your systems are secure and your data is protected. A well-designed system, the proper configuration, and consistent monitoring are all vital to effective access control. This keeps your system secure and your data protected.
Access Levels in Action: Real-World Examples
Let’s bring this to life with some real-world examples. Access levels are everywhere! They're not just abstract concepts; they're actively used in numerous scenarios every single day. Let's see some examples in action. In a corporate environment, access levels are used to manage employee access to sensitive data and resources. Employees are assigned roles, such as managers, employees, and interns, each with different levels of access. Managers might have access to sensitive financial data and employee records, while interns might only have access to limited resources. Think of how companies protect their financial data or employee details. A real-world example would be a banking system. Bank tellers might be able to access customer accounts to perform transactions, but they wouldn't have access to the bank's internal financial records. That's a good example of how data is protected. Another example is your email account. You have your own inbox and access to read, send, and manage your emails. No one else has access to your emails unless you specifically grant them access. This shows how personal data is secured. These are just some examples of how access levels are used to safeguard information and resources.
Consider a social media platform. Different access levels govern user actions. Admins have complete control over content, moderators can manage comments, and regular users can view and interact with content. Content creators will have the privilege to post on their pages. Similarly, in a healthcare setting, access levels are crucial for protecting patient information. Doctors, nurses, and administrative staff have different levels of access to patient records, with strict controls to ensure confidentiality. Your medical records are protected by access levels to make sure you're protected. Furthermore, in the gaming industry, access levels are used to manage player accounts, in-game items, and game features. This ensures that players can access the appropriate content and maintain a fair gaming experience. For instance, in an online game, administrators have complete control, moderators can manage the game, and regular players can play the game and customize their characters. As you can see, access levels are essential for managing data and resources across a wide range of platforms and industries. They are fundamental in creating a secure, organized, and user-friendly experience. These examples illustrate the importance of these levels in protecting sensitive data and resources. They also highlight how these levels contribute to the seamless functioning of different systems and applications. Without access levels, these systems would be vulnerable to security breaches, data leaks, and other potential threats.
Conclusion: Mastering Access Levels
Alright, guys, we’ve covered a lot of ground! Hopefully, you now have a solid understanding of access levels and their meaning. From the basic concepts to the different types and real-world examples, we've walked through the ins and outs of this important topic. Remember, access levels are all about controlling who can do what. They are crucial for protecting data, ensuring system security, and maintaining operational efficiency. Whether you're a tech enthusiast, a student, or simply someone who uses technology daily, understanding access levels can help you navigate the digital world with confidence and awareness. By grasping these concepts, you can better protect your information and understand how systems are designed to keep data secure. So, next time you hear about access levels, you'll know exactly what they mean and why they matter. Keep learning, keep exploring, and stay curious! The ability to manage and implement access levels is an increasingly valuable skill. It is an essential component of modern systems. Stay safe online, and keep your data secure!